Rubel genealogy
Scope and Content Note
Compilation of genealogical material on the Rubel family of Hochspeyer, Kaiserslautern, Germany. The document traces John H. Rubel's father's family from circa 1694 in Germany to the emigration of the family from Germany to Chicago in 1848 and further traces John H. Rubel's direct family from his great-grandfather to his grandchildren. The compilation includes family trees, biographical vignettes, historical excerpts, a few brief memoirs, and related documents. The principal document in the compilation is entitled "Chicago pioneers: a partial genealogy of the Rubel family, 1694-1999." Other chapters include "Genealogy and family history data and notes on the Rubel family descended from Mayer Rubel;" "History of the Jews of Chicago;" "The ordeal of Pauline Rubel Scholem;" "The situation of the Jewish population in the Kaiserslautern region between 1816 and 1840;" "An autobiographical memoir by Jacob Greenebaun, 1859;" "Koshland family and related historical data;" "Jay Rubel genealogy, first version circa 1985;" "Jay Rubel genealogy, revised format with some revisions;" "Neumer's 1997 Rubel genealogical data;" and "Inventory document of August 4, 1846, estate of Isaak Rubel & Bess Baum Rubel."
